    Old faithful and the summer project; 1946 M15 and 1941 M5. The M15 was my first Stude, bought off the 92 y.o. original owner at his farm dispersal sale. Recently had the drivetrain redone by Mr. Mark Frank at Lorena, TX. The 41 M5 came from Mr. Vern Ediger of Halstead KS, a wonderful gentleman who has been a great help.


    The new toy, the only pink Studebaker Pickup in Strawn Texas, pop 595. 1959 4E11. This pic is in front of the old Stude dealership in Mineral Wells Texas.

    This is the 573E11 Transtar Deluxe that I got from Rob Young in Wyoming. It has all the original paperwork and is uniquely equipped; HD commander, 4 speed syncro trans, 19.5 tires and others. I love it! Anyone have any stainless hubcaps for it? I need a set.
